    The best boost combination in BBB would be Fast Feet, Extra Time and Rush Hour. Plus BBB will be slightly harder to win because everyone is good at it, as it's everyone's first restaurant and the upgrades are the cheapest.

    I have been playing since July last year, and yes, that is the first restaurant ever opened. (this is also why the tutorial starts there, and it has only 4 seasons)

    The sequence of restaurant released by Glu: BBB, PP, LL, DnC, Ultime, PT, DB, SnS, DinSky, PPP, GP.

    Know all your dish preparation in that restaurant. Then, plan your most optimal of what I called "optimal routing rules" for your waiter to run through the kitchen the fastest to serve everyone.

    For example, your fast feet is a big waste if you tap the upper part of kitchen for appliances, then lower part of kitchen for ingredients, and back and forth, causing your waiter to teleport across the kitchen in a zig-zag fashion rather than quickly "blazing" there, which is faster than teleporting animation. Go experiment that. Subtlety kills in this game.

    This is also why, in the beginning of a BBB duel with fast feet, when my waiter starts near the ice cream machine and if I want an onion ring, I actually tap on the lower most customer seat first* then onion then the fryer, so that I don't make the waiter teleport.

    Make good use of the food storage, you'll need it.
